The President's Award recognizes five consecutive years of winning a Subaru quality award. The criteria for winning a Subaru quality award are an average quality rating of 99.5% and a delivery rating of 99%. AFL successfully met those criteria in 2002 with a yearly average quality rating of 99.56% and a delivery rating of 100%. AFL currently has responsibility for electrical wiring harnesses on the Subaru Legacy, Outback and Baja vehicles. AFL Automotive, an Alcoa business, is a global industry leader and full-service supplier of complete electrical distribution architecture, delivering a complete range of expert capabilities in design, engineering, testing and manufacturing. |
